The Light Up Loudoun Volunteer Program offers a variety of in-house opportunities that provide support and assistance to the Area Agency on Aging (AAA) programs and services. It also includes assignments at local hospitals, libraries, museums, parks, and thrift shops. Regardless of your age, we have an opportunity awaiting you! Whatever your reason for getting involved with your community, you will be excited to know that our volunteer program offers:
- Flexibility
- Limited Insurance Coverage
- Social and Recognition Events
- Lifelong Learning and Friendship
Sample opportunities include activity leader; home-delivered meal driver; information help desk; long-term care ombudsman; Medicare Advisor; museum docent; office organization; park attendant; pet therapy; Special Olympics; tax preparer, thrift shop assistant and more.
